SAIL distributes assistive device to PwDs

New Delhi: The Steel Authority of India Limited (SAIL), a Maharatna steel public sector undertaking, distributed assistive devices to Persons with Disabilities (PwDs) across its plants and units and corporate office here on the occasion of ‘International Day of Persons with Disabilities’ December 3.

SAIL has engaged Artificial Limbs Manufacturing Corporation of India (ALIMCO) to undertake this Priority Program under SAIL’s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R). Soma Mondal, Chairman, SAIL, along with other senior officials of the company was present during the event here.

The Divyangjan are being empowered through assistive aids like tricycle, motorized tricycles, smart canes and smart phones for visually impaired and hearing aids among others, said the Ministry of Steel in a statement.

Currently, SAIL supports various focused facilities dedicated for Divyangjan at its plant locations - ‘School for Blind, Deaf and Mentally challenged children’ and ‘Home and Hope’ at Rourkela, ‘Ashalata Kendra’ at Bokaro, ‘Handicapped Oriented Education Program’ and ‘Durgapur Handicapped Happy Home’ at Durgapur and ‘Cheshire Home’ at Burnpur. /BI/
